DSS Frees Senator Abaribe After 5-Day Incarceration

Must Read

BEVERLY HILLS, June 26, (THEWILL) – Senator Enyinnaya Abaribe, the senator representing Abia South on the platform of the Peoples Democratic Party, PDP, has been released by the Department of State Services, DSS, after about five days in custody.

The senator was released on administrative bail to his lawyers on Tuesday afternoon in Abuja.

THEWILL recalls that Abaribe was arrested at the Transcorp Hilton hotel in Abuja and transported to his home before a search warrant was executed.

His lawyers told journalists that he was detained on allegations of supporting the now proscribed pro-Biafra group, the Indigenous People of Biafra, IPOB.

Abaribe had stood in as surety for Nnnamdi Kanu, the embattled leader of the group, whose where about remains unknown.
